Israeli Ambassador in the U.S. Expresses Hope for Release of 'Significant Number' of Hostages Soon
Israeli Ambassador to the U.S. Michael Herzog expressed hope in an interview with ABC that Hamas will soon release a "significant number of hostages."
"I hope we can conclude a deal in the coming days," Herzog said.
Hamas captured around 240 hostages during its attack on Israel on October 7. Qatari mediators are striving to reach an agreement between Israel and Hamas regarding the exchange of dozens of hostages for a temporary ceasefire lasting several days. According to media reports, the broad outlines have been agreed upon, but Israel continues to discuss the details.
The Israeli government is under growing pressure from the families of the hostages, who are demanding their immediate release.
